Mt. Fuji 5th Station
  • If visiting other attractions by public transport, purchase the Hakone Free Pass for access to many of the park’s lakes, funiculars, boats, and buses, including the bus to the 5th Station.

  • The mountains can get cold even in summer, so bring warm clothing. Comfortable walking shoes are a must if you plan on hiking.

  • Visitor facilities include car parking, coin lockers, hiking supplies shops, cafés, and restaurants.

  • Mt. Fuji 5th Station is wheelchair accessible.
